Image: Markus Schreiber/PA LIZ TRUSS HAS conceded that negotiations for a post-Brexit free trade deal with the US will not restart for years as she flew to New York ahead of a meeting with Joe Biden.
“There aren’t currently any negotiations taking place with the US and I don’t have an expectation that those are going to start in the short to medium term,” she told reporters flying with her to New York. Biden has raised concerns about the impact of Brexit and the Northern Ireland Protocol on the peace process.
So far the UK and the US have been striking smaller state-by-state agreements, with Britain signing deals with Indiana and North Carolina.
